Texans rally late, boot Colts in overtime

Brock Osweiler awoke from a nearly game-long slumber to throw two rapid-fire touchdown passes in the final three minutes of regulation as the Texans frantically rallied from a 14-point deficit, then beat the Indianapolis Colts 26-23 at NRG Stadium on a 33-yard sudden-death field goal by Nick Novak.

The dramatic victory ended the Texans' five-game prime-time home losing streak to their AFC South rivals and kept them alone in first place in the division with a 4-2 record.

The remarkable comeback "says a lot about the guys on this team," coach Bill O'Brien said.

After the Texans' defense forced a Colts punt on the opening series of overtime, a 36-yard Osweiler-to-Jaelen Strong completion landed the Texans at the Indianapolis 12, setting up Novak's redemptive boot not quite seven minutes into the extra period.
